Table 3-19 Device Popup Menu of a Candidate-Switch Icon (When the Candidate Switch Has an IP Address)
Popup Menu Option
Task
1
Add to Cluster
Add a candidate to a cluster.
2
Device Manager
Launch Device Manager for a switch.
Properties
Display information about the device and port on either end of the link and the state of the link.

Table 3-21 Device Popup Menu of a Neighboring-Device Icon
Popup Menu Option
Task
1
Device Manager
Access the web management interface of the device.
Note
Disqualification Code
Display the reason why the device could not join the cluster.
Properties
Display information about the device and port on either end of the link and the state of the link.
